Evidence.

Numbers on brand, AI search, and agents that you can cite in a presentation without having to take them back later. Every entry names the primary source, the sample, the date, and the limit of what it proves. Ready to copy, with attribution.

Most numbers in this field circulate without a source, with the wrong denominator, or a year too late. I need them for my own writing, so I check them against the primary source. The result is here, including where it contradicts my own position.

A number is not the same as its interpretation. So every entry states what it explicitly does not prove. Four entries exist for that reason alone: they correct figures that circulate in the field in overreached form, among them the 78-to-42-percent agent figure and the 40 percent of generative engine optimization. Of roughly 38,000 domains that have an llms.txt, 97 percent saw no request for the file at all in May 2026.

What the number does not say: It measures requests, not effect. The file remains useful for coding and browser agents. What is refuted is only the claim that AI search reads llms.txt for its recommendations. Mind the denominator: the 97 percent refer to the roughly 38,000 domains that have a file, not to all 137,210 studied. And the sample is not a cross-section of the web but the domains of one analytics vendor that had traffic in May.

Ahrefs, 137,210 domains, 28 percent of them with an llms.txt · June 2026 · Source

Across nearly 300,000 domains studied, no relationship was found between having an llms.txt and how often a domain appeared as a source in AI answers.

What the number does not say: No relationship is not a measurement of effect. The study compares, it does not experiment, and it limits itself to the model and dataset tested. The comparison group is also smaller than the headline number suggests: only 10.13 percent of the domains had a file at all. Its weight comes from being the second independent study with the same result as the finding above.

SE Ranking, nearly 300,000 domains, 10.13 percent of them with an llms.txt · November 2025 · Source

Google explicitly states that llms.txt, special markup, and custom chunking are not needed for AI search.

What the statement does not say: It applies to Google Search including its generative features, explicitly not to other systems — for services that do use such files, the same text calls them harmless. And on structured data Google does not say "useless" but keeps recommending it, because it qualifies pages for rich results in classic search. From Google’s perspective, optimizing for AI search is still SEO.

Google Search Central, official guide · as of 10 July 2026 · Source

1,885 pages that added JSON-LD barely moved against 4,000 control pages: no effect distinguishable from zero in ChatGPT and Google AI Mode, and a statistically significant 4.6 percent decline in AI Overviews.

What the test does not say: Only pages that were already heavily cited by AI were studied — each had over a hundred AI Overview citations in February 2025. The study says nothing about pages that do not appear at all, and the authors explicitly allow that markup may help there. It is an observational study with matched controls, not an experiment. For rich results in classic search the markup remains uncontested.

Ahrefs, 1,885 pages against 4,000 matched controls, markup added between August 2025 and March 2026 · May 2026 · Source

Ask the identical question twice and the chance of getting the same list of brands is under one in a hundred.

What follows and what does not: Anyone measuring AI visibility with a single run is mostly measuring noise. The study explicitly does not conclude that measuring is pointless: across dozens to hundreds of prompts, run repeatedly, it considers a visibility share a reasonable metric. Citing it as "tracking is useless" goes further than the evidence.

SparkToro with Gumshoe.ai, 600 participants, 12 prompts, 2,961 runs across ChatGPT, Claude, and Google AI · January 2026 · Source

When an AI summary appears, users click a traditional search result on 8 percent of visits. Without a summary it is 15 percent.

What the number does not say: It establishes no cause. Queries that trigger an AI summary are systematically different from those that do not, so the comparison runs between query types, not within the same query. It also shows no revenue loss and says nothing about commercial queries. The harder number sits beside it: a link inside the summary was clicked on one percent of visits. And the mix of sources in the summaries resembled ordinary search, which contradicts the popular story about concentration on Reddit and Wikipedia.

Pew Research Center, passive browser tracking of 900 US adults, 68,879 Google searches in March 2025 · July 2025 · Source

The most quoted figure in the AI visibility business, "up to 40 percent more visibility", comes from a lab setup running a since-retired model and measures a purpose-built metric.

What the number actually covers: It measures a position-weighted share of words a source occupies in a generated answer. The "generative engine" was a two-stage build of the authors’ own: fetch the top five Google results, then generate an answer with GPT-3.5. No commercial product, no current model. "Up to 40 percent" is also a maximum across the best-performing methods, not an average. It does not evidence more clicks, more revenue, or more mentions in ChatGPT or Google. The paper itself is careful and states its limits; the overreach happens in the citing.

Aggarwal et al., GEO: Generative Engine Optimization, arXiv 2311.09735, KDD 2024 · submitted November 2023 · Source

45 percent of answers from four AI assistants to news questions had at least one significant issue. In 31 percent it concerned the handling of sources.

What the number does not say: What was tested was news content, not brands. Citing it as evidence for how often AI misrepresents companies transfers it illegitimately. The assessments came from journalists at the participating organisations, so not an independent body, and the models date from mid-2025. The sourcing finding is the brand-relevant part: almost a third of answers attributed statements to a source that does not support them. That is precisely the mechanism by which a brand gets miscited too.

European Broadcasting Union and BBC, 22 media organisations across 18 countries and 14 languages (including ARD, ZDF, Deutsche Welle, and SRF), over 3,000 answers assessed · October 2025 · Source

On 30.6 percent of one million home pages surveyed, buttons had no accessible name.

What the number does not say: It was made as an accessibility survey, not an agent test. The connection is direct nonetheless: a button without a name has no label in the accessibility tree, and agents working from that tree cannot name it. Home pages were measured, not entire sites, and the share refers to pages carrying at least one such button, not to the share of all buttons.

WebAIM Million, eighth edition, one million home pages · February 2026 (29.6 percent the year before) · Source

In a controlled experiment, three browser agents reached a strict success rate of 89.3 percent on the agent-friendly version against 49.3 percent on the original.

What the experiment does not say: What varied was machine clarity, not accessibility, and these are two versions of a purpose-built shop prototype, not a real website. The authors state explicitly that this is a proof of concept whose results "should not be generalized to all domains, websites, or agent systems". The figure quoted is also the stricter of two success rates measured. It is the best available indication, not a proof.

Elnaffar and Rashidi, Designing Agent-Ready Websites, arXiv 2607.12056, 300 runs across three models · July 2026 · Source

The widely cited drop in agent success from 78 to 42 percent comes from a study that changed no website at all.

What actually varied: how the agent operates, not the accessibility of the pages. The study took the agent’s mouse away, restricting it to the keyboard. As evidence that accessible websites help agents it does not hold, although it is cited for exactly that everywhere. A clean comparison of accessible against inaccessible is still missing. The numbers are narrower than their citations too: they describe a single model (Claude Sonnet 4.5, precisely 78.33 to 41.67 percent), and the tasks span desktop applications, not only websites. A second, open model fell from 20 to 0 percent.

A11y-CUA, arXiv 2602.09310, presented at CHI 2026 · February 2026 · Source

Seven widely used US AI assistants execute no JavaScript on a user-triggered fetch and read only the raw HTML. Five others do execute it.

What the test shows and what it does not: The setup put a decoy value in the raw HTML and the real value behind JavaScript. ChatGPT, Claude, Gemini, Perplexity, Meta AI, Copilot, and Grok returned the decoy; DeepSeek, ERNIE, Qwen, Kimi, and Mistral returned the real value. The dividing line runs by vendor, not by technology — it is a decision, not a limit. The finding covers the direct fetch, not content that reaches an answer through the Google index. An earlier test in December 2025 still measured Gemini as the only system that rendered, so the picture moves.

Search Engine World, 12 assistants compared · June 2026 · earlier test: searchVIU, December 2025 · Source

Since version 13.3.0 of 7 May 2026, Lighthouse ships an "Agentic Browsing" category in its default configuration.

What the score does not say: Google labels the category explicitly as experimental and based on proposed standards; it requires Chrome 150 or later, and the WebMCP audits require registering for the origin trial. It reports a pass rate, not a 0-to-100 score like performance or SEO. It measures agent readiness, explicitly not visibility in Google Search. What is notable is the direction: machine readability turns from a claim into a measured property.

Lighthouse release 13.3.0 of 7 May 2026, category in the default config · Google’s documentation · Source

Google names three ways agents perceive a page: screenshots, raw HTML, and the accessibility tree. Modern agents combine them.

What does not follow: that agents work from the accessibility tree alone. That shortcut is exactly what circulates. Google describes the tree as a high-fidelity map that ignores visual noise, but says in the same text that agents cross-reference tree and DOM with a visual rendering. For practice this changes little: an element without an accessible name is missing from two of the three routes.

Google, Build agent-friendly websites (web.dev) · as of 1 April 2026 · Source

A common standard for how websites permit or refuse AI use of their content still does not exist.

How far the work has come: The IETF working group AIPREF is developing two building blocks, a vocabulary and an attachment mechanism. At the end of August 2026 both sit at draft status "I-D Exists", meaning they have not even been submitted for approval; there is no RFC, although the group’s own milestones are dated 31 August 2026. In practice: anyone steering AI crawlers today does so through robots.txt and vendor-specific tokens that can change at any time. In parallel, Cloudflare runs its own vendor-bound mechanism.

IETF working group AIPREF, drafts of 18 August 2026 · checked 28 August 2026 · Source

Buying directly inside the chat was rolled back a good five months after launch. Live at that point were either a dozen or close to thirty Shopify merchants, depending on the source.

What follows and what does not: The thesis that commerce moves wholesale into the chat is refuted for now. What is not refuted is the shift in discovery: found at the agent, bought at the brand. On the number: the source gives two conflicting figures, a dozen per a press report and "closer to 30 and climbing" per Shopify itself. Both cover Shopify merchants only, not all partners.

Forrester, analysis of the instant checkout rollback · 7 March 2026 (launch: 29 September 2025) · Source

In a flight-search test, language models went to the airline’s own website directly in only about five percent of cases. They preferred booking portals.

Why this matters for brands: The direct channel and the loyalty program, the most expensive distribution assets many brands own, are bypassed in the agent layer. The study’s explanation is remarkably unglamorous: portals deliver cleaner, more structured, more agent-readable data. Limits: three European carriers, their ten most relevant markets, three language models, 60 non-branded prompts. One industry, one point in time, no claim about other categories.

Bain & Company, test across three carriers, three language models, and 60 prompts · 16 March 2026 · Source

Walmart has supplier negotiations run by an AI system: 2,000 negotiations at once, around three percent average savings, and three out of four suppliers preferring to negotiate with the machine over a person.

Where the numbers come from: the system’s vendor and Walmart itself, reported via Bloomberg. There is no independent audit. The closing rate of 68 percent often quoted alongside comes from an earlier Harvard Business Review case study. The third number remains the striking one: the preference for the machine comes from the other side of the table, not from the operator. That is mandate in procurement, quantified and in production.

Pactum figures via Bloomberg, April 2023 · closing rate: Harvard Business Review, November 2022 · Source

30 to 45 percent of US consumers use generative AI for product research and comparison. 17 percent said they would begin their holiday shopping on an AI platform.

What the numbers do not say: They rest on self-reporting and cover the US, not the German-speaking market. And the two figures measure different things: research and comparison is not the same as beginning the shopping journey. Merging them produces a number that does not exist. A journey begun is also not a purchase. As an order of magnitude for the shift in discovery they are usable; as a revenue statement they are not.

Bain & Company, Consumer Lab survey, US · November 2025 · the May 2026 insights page states around 30 percent · Source

Only 11 percent of respondents would let an AI make the purchase decision, and only in low-stakes categories such as personal care and household supplies.

What puts the number in perspective: Even willingness to accept mere help is not a majority: 31 percent would let AI narrow choices for household supplies, 28 percent for electronics. It is the counterweight to forecasts about autonomously buying agents. Stated preference and later behaviour do diverge regularly, especially where experience is missing. Sample: 322 US consumers.

Gartner, survey of 322 US consumers in January 2026 · published 27 May 2026 · Source

Air Canada is liable for what its chatbot promised. The defence that the bot was responsible for its own actions was called "a remarkable submission" by the decision-maker.

What the case is and is not: It concerns a bereavement fare and 650.88 Canadian dollars in damages, not a general refund practice. It was decided by the Civil Resolution Tribunal in British Columbia, not a court, and it binds no one in Europe. The load-bearing sentence still reaches far beyond the case: it makes no difference whether information comes from a static page or a chatbot. The pointed phrase "separate legal entity" is the decision-maker’s summary, not the airline’s wording.

Moffatt v. Air Canada, 2024 BCCRT 149, Civil Resolution Tribunal of British Columbia · 14 February 2024 · full decision · Source

Cursor’s support agent invented a usage rule that never existed and replied under the name "Sam".

What the case shows: The damage came not from a wrong answer alone but from the fact that it sounded like a binding company rule. The co-founder publicly clarified that no such rule existed and apologized; users then reported cancelling subscriptions. No figure for that exists. A single incident, but with the same pattern as the others: the agent speaks as the brand.

The Register, 18 April 2025 (invented rule, apology) · Fortune, 19 April 2025 (the name "Sam", cancellations) · Source

The EU AI Act transparency duties for chatbots and AI-generated content have applied since 2 August 2026. The high-risk duties were postponed to December 2027 and August 2028.

What this means in practice: Anyone interacting with an AI system must be able to tell, unless it is obvious anyway, and synthetic content must carry machine-readable marking. Systems already in use get a four-month grace period for the marking requirement. On the calendar: deadlines have been moved repeatedly, most recently by the Digital Omnibus in May 2026 — though not this one. The direction is stable; the calendar was not.

EU AI Act, Article 50, applicable since 2 August 2026 · postponements via the Digital Omnibus, May 2026 · Source

A German higher regional court has ruled that a company is directly liable for the misleading statements of its own AI chatbot. The chatbot is not a third party in the meaning of the law.

What the case is and is not: A clinic’s chatbot attributed medical specialist titles to its directors that they did not hold and that in part do not exist. The court held that it does not matter whether the company had the chatbot programmed with correct data only. Important limits: the judgment is not final; appeal to the Federal Court of Justice was allowed. It is competition law, so it concerns injunctive relief, not damages. And it covers the self-operated chatbot. Who is liable when a third-party system makes false claims about a brand is not decided by it.

Higher Regional Court of Hamm, judgment of 12 May 2026, case 4 UKl 3/25 · Source

In a Gartner survey, chief executives estimate that by 2030, 15 to 20 percent of their revenue will come from machine customers.

What this is: a self-assessment by surveyed executives about the future, not a measurement and not a Gartner house forecast. Citations routinely compress both into "Gartner expects". Estimates like this for new categories are often wrong, usually in the timing rather than the direction. On sourcing: the page blocks automated retrieval; the wording is evidenced through an archive and Gartner’s own video title, not through a direct fetch.

Gartner, CEO survey, cited in the Think Again series · archive snapshot July 2026 · Source

The large user numbers for AI systems come from the vendors themselves and are not comparable with each other: around 900 million weekly active users for ChatGPT, over one billion monthly users for Google AI Mode.

Why the comparison limps: One number counts weekly, the other monthly. Placed side by side they still read as equivalent, and that is exactly how they travel through presentations. Neither is independently audited. The Google figure is at least documented by the vendor directly; the ChatGPT figure circulates as a company statement in reports about it. Usable as an order of magnitude, not as evidence.

Google, AI Mode blog post, 19 May 2026 · ChatGPT figure: OpenAI statement, February 2026 · Source

26 percent of German companies with ten or more employees used AI technologies in 2025. Among large companies with 250 or more employees it is 57 percent, among small ones 23 percent.

What the number does not say: It is collected as a yes-or-no and says nothing about intensity, maturity, or effect, and it is not broken down by function — so it is no evidence about marketing or brand management. Why it belongs here anyway: it is the most methodologically rigorous German figure available and a sober anchor against industry-association surveys reporting markedly higher numbers for the same year. When two figures on the same question diverge widely, the cause lies in population and method, not in reality.

German Federal Statistical Office, ICT usage survey, companies with 10 or more employees · November 2025 · Source

How this collection is built

An entry is added only after I have checked it against the primary source for a text of my own. No entry rests on a summary of a summary. Where only a report about a study was available to me, the report is named as the source, not the study.

The limit belongs to the number. The most common error in this field is not the wrong number but the right number carrying a claim that reaches further than the evidence. That is why every entry has two parts, and the second one matters more.

This page ages. Every entry carries its date, the page carries its state. Numbers that are superseded get replaced, not quietly deleted.

Free to use with attribution. When in doubt link the primary source rather than this page: it is the route there, not the evidence itself.
